The contract price of propylene in Europe for December delivery was finally agreed at the level of EUR725 per tonne, which is below the level of EUR30 November prices, ICIS reported some market participants.
Three producer and three consumer directly confirmed this approval of the contract price, which had been approved under the terms of FD NWE (North-Eastern Europe).
Earlier this week, another major producer and two customers in Europe have agreed on the original contract price for the supply of propylene in December at the level of EUR710 per tonne, which is below the EUR45 price level in the previous month. However, the price did not find the necessary support in the market.
The contract price is considered to be completely harmonized after its confirmation by at least two producers and from two users. This price is the price without discounting, while a manufacturer may give discounts depending on the conditions of supply and the volume of purchases.
As reported earlier MRC, propylene contract price for deliveries in Europe in November, had been finalized at the level of EUR755 per tonne, which is above the level of October EUR30.
Propylene is the main raw materials for the production of polypropylene (PP).
